Output ff598af7a9c15d63931eebb364a60df9507f1de0fe92f5a2dfc25f8782388942:11

value
19976490
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e296eec8e3c32ae2918cd592caaa75280347be20 OP_EQUALVERIFY OP_CHECKSIG
address
1Mf6XM2DuorBJKMynCQFdJ5w379sAWUF2z
transaction
ff598af7a9c15d63931eebb364a60df9507f1de0fe92f5a2dfc25f8782388942
spent
true